Output ebc66cbd034a41300f9a931727f15dbfdd6b66d6d28eedc2098786a1d7907cd5:28

value
6337601
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9079aa66621dee57e9ac5c904794ff0789f02f8 OP_EQUAL
address
3MUZfWidjCgvHifr8ySaEEFgAKH6BPRqj4
transaction
ebc66cbd034a41300f9a931727f15dbfdd6b66d6d28eedc2098786a1d7907cd5
spent
true